English: 162d Tactical Fighter Squadron A-7D Corsair II 69-6222
  • 1971: Aircraft delivered to 354th Tactical Fighter Wing/355th TFS, Myrtle Beach AFB, SC (c/n D-152)
  • Transferred to 112th Tactical Fighter Squadron, OH Air National Guard, 1977
  • Transferred to 162d Tactical Fighter Squadron, OH Air National Guard, 1989
  • Aircraft removed from flight duites, re-designated GA-7D Ground Trainer, 1992
Assigned as a ground trainer to Minot AFB, ND.
  • Transferred to AMARC as AE0193 Aug 19, 1992
  • Disposition: Moved to Aberdeen Proving Grounds, MD Oct 2010
